Research Abstract |
We made an intrauterine inflammation rat model by intraperitoneal injection of Lipopolysaccharide (LPS) to late gestational pregnant rats(LPS-treated group). The control group was injected with same volume saline. After birth, the brain tissues were harvested from 7 day-old rat pups of both groups. We examined the protein expression of progesterone receptors (PRs) and 3βhydroxysteroid dehydrogenase (3β-HSD), rate-limiting enzyme in progesterone biosynthesis, by Western blot analysis, and compared those between two groups. Both PRs and 3β-HSD protein expression of cerebellum and cerebrum were almost similer between two groups. To analyze translocation of PRs to the nucleus, we extracted nuclear proteins from brain tissues, and examined the protein expression of PRs and 3β-HSD. However, there were no significant differences between two groups.
